Hootie Hears a Hummingbird

"HOOTIE HEARS A HUMMINGBIRD"


Step into the enchanting world of "Hootie Hears a Hummingbird," a heartwarming, full-color rhyming picture book that tells the tale of Hootie, a grumpy old owl living in a serene and quiet forest. Hootie cherishes his solitary life, finding solace in the peaceful hush of his surroundings.

However, Hootie's tranquility is abruptly shattered when a lively hummingbird moves into the tree right next door. The constant hum becomes an incessant intrusion into Hootie's peaceful days, leaving him agitated and sleepless. As if that weren't enough, a woodpecker joins the avian symphony, rhythmically tapping on the bark, pushing Hootie to the brink of insanity. Just when Hootie thinks things couldn't get any worse, a delightful pink songbird decides to nest in the same tree. The cacophony of humming, tapping, and singing overwhelms Hootie, making him resent the feathered neighbors he once considered unwelcome intruders. However, as the trio of birds continues their lively performances, something unexpected happens. Hootie's anger transforms into curiosity, and his frustration turns into fascination. Soon, Hootie's feet start tapping, his body sways, and he finds himself dancing to the rhythm of nature's orchestra. In a delightful twist, Hootie discovers that the harmonious cacophony is, in fact, music - a melody that resonates with the very core of his being. The once grumpy owl realizes that some noises are not only tolerable but truly wonderful. Nature, it seems, is a symphony of delightful sounds, and life itself is a beautiful song waiting to be heard. "Hootie Hears a Hummingbird" is a charming exploration of embracing unexpected joys, finding beauty in the unlikeliest places, and discovering that even a grumpy old owl can be moved by the magical melody of nature. This enchanting picture book is a celebration of the diverse and harmonious symphony that surrounds us, reminding readers that life's greatest songs are often found in the most unexpected duets.
